Market participants are closely monitoring the implications for the retail sector. ## content_section1 Target, a major U.S. retailer, has reported an unexpected shift in customer behavior, according to recent observations. The company noted that consumers are altering their spending habits, possibly reflecting heightened sensitivity to inflation and economic uncertainty. While specific details remain limited, the shift may involve a move toward more value-oriented purchases, including increased interest in private-label brands and lower-priced alternatives. This development comes as Target’s management had anticipated certain consumer trends that did not materialize as expected. The retailer is likely analyzing transaction data and inventory patterns to adapt its strategy. The shift could influence promotional plans, product assortments, and overall revenue composition in the coming quarters. ## content_section2 - Customers are potentially trading down to lower-cost options, a common behavior during periods of economic pressure, which may affect average basket sizes. - The unexpected behavior could impact Target’s revenue mix and profit margins, as a greater share of sales from lower-priced items might compress margins. - Competitors such as Walmart and other discount retailers may also be experiencing similar shifts, suggesting a broader industry trend rather than a company-specific issue. - The change in spending patterns could lead Target to adjust its near-term earnings outlook and modify its marketing strategies to retain budget-conscious shoppers. - Market observers will be looking for further disclosures in the company’s next quarterly report to assess the longevity and scale of these behavioral changes. ## content_section3 The unexpected shift in customer behavior at Target highlights the evolving nature of consumer spending in a challenging macroeconomic environment. While the retailer may face short-term headwinds from changing preferences, its ability to respond effectively—through inventory adjustments or value-focused initiatives—could mitigate potential downside. Historically, retailers that adapt to value-conscious demand have maintained customer loyalty through economic cycles. However, the duration of this trend remains uncertain, and it may take several quarters to fully understand the implications for Target’s financial performance.
